Tender description

4.1 The overarching aim of the research is to explore how child sexual abuse in residential schools in England and Wales is understood, prevented, identified/disclosed, recorded, reported and responded to. The research will also explore what constitutes good practice in the prevention, identification, reporting of and response to child sexual abuse in residential schools. 4.2 The research covers both child sexual abuse happening within a residential school context (e.g. on residential school premises, related to activities run by the residential school or involving residential school staff) as well as residential schools' role in safeguarding children from child sexual abuse which happens outside of the school context (such as in the home). As the research is seeking to explore the specific context of residential schools, the project should, as far as is practicable, focus on the experiences of residential pupils as opposed to day pupils in residential schools - taking into account the interactions between the two. 4.3 The requirement seeks to cover: 4.3.1 Prevention and identification of child sexual abuse in residential schools 4.3.2 Recording and reporting practices for child sexual abuse in residential schools 4.3.3 Response to child sexual abuse in residential schools 4.3.4 Securing ethical approval 4.3.5 Liaison with relevant external stakeholders 4.3.6 Case study selection 4.3.7 Mixed methods approach 4.3.8 Survey of residential schools on recorded incidents of child sexual abuse 4.3.9 Qualitative interviews and focus groups in residential schools and local authorities 4.3.10 Methodology 4.3.11 Analysis 4.3.12 Reporting 4.3.13 Dissemination and outputs
